The cost to address a BMW check engine light varies widely based on the underlying issue. Minor faults like a loose gas cap may cost under $50 for parts and a quick fix, while complex problems such as catalytic converter failure can exceed $2,000 due to parts and labor. Diagnostic scanning alone typically ranges from $50 to $150, depending on the dealership and region.
Several variables affect the total cost: parts quality (OEM vs. aftermarket), labor rates at authorized BMW centers, and whether the issue requires specialized tools. Extended diagnostics or multiple repairs can increase expenses—always request a detailed estimate before proceeding. Location also plays a role, with urban centers generally charging more than suburban or rural areas.

The BMW check engine light, or Malfunction Indicator Lamp (MIL), is your car's signal that something needs attention. It's linked to the On-Board Diagnostics (OBD-II) system, which monitors over 100 engine and emissions components.
